The detector responds determined by the concentration of the focus on compound in the elution band. The received plot is much more like The form of a bell rather than a triangle. This shape known as a “peak”. Retention time (tR) is time interval among sample injection level and the apex of the peak. The required time for non-retained compounds (compounds without conversation for your stationary phase) to go from the injector to the detector is known as the lifeless time (t0).

Liquid-Liquid Extraction will involve separating analytes dependent on their differential solubilities in two immiscible liquids, typically an aqueous period and an natural solvent. This technique is important for check here extracting analytes from elaborate aqueous matrices, for example biological fluids, and is especially efficient for non-polar or moderately polar compounds.

1. Typical stage chromatography: Right here the stationary stage in the column is fabricated from polar compounds like silica gel, alumina, and so forth. When the process is operate, the nonpolar compounds are eluted to start with. The polar compounds during the sample have better affinity on the stationary stage, and so These are retained more time inside the column than non-polar kinds.
